Rangers set to sell Ibrox trio

Heading the list of those squad players set to leave Rangers is Ecuadorean midfielder Jose Cifuentes.

 

Cifuentes signed for Rangers from LAFC last summer but struggled to adapt to life in Scotland and was farmed out on loan to Brazil and Cruzeiro in January.

With that loan stint failing to reap any major rewards, Cifuentes is now closing in on a move to Greece and Aris Thessaloniki.

 

It is being widely reported in Greece that Rangers have struck a mandatory €5m (£4.2m) loan-to-buy deal that will see the club bank a substantial profit on the 25-year-old next summer.

 

Rangers are also hoping to offload wantaway midfielder Todd Cantwell.

 

The 26-year-old has no future at Ibrox with Turkish side Trabzonspor jetting out to meet the ex-Norwich City star last week.
